Lester Douglas Kuhn II

Lester Douglas Kuhn II, 77, passed away on August 5, 2025, at St Joseph’s Hospital in Buckhannon, WV following an extended illness.

Doug is preceded in death by his loving parents, Lester and Nora Belle Kuhn, and two stepsons, Troy and Mitchell Lambert.

He is survived by his two sons, Daryl Kuhn of Elkins, WV and Brad Kuhn of Buckhannon; sisters, Judy Cook of Bob White, WV, Joyce (Thom) Rasnake of Myrtle Beach, SC, and Rebecca Frame of Buckhannon; and brothers, Allen (Cindy) Kuhn of Bob White, WV and Russell (Misty) Kuhn of Marthatown, WV.

He leaves behind five grandchildren, Clay, Torie, Morgan, Taylor, and Tyler, and five great grandchildren, whom he loved so very much.

Doug was an Army veteran, 82nd airborne, and spent most of his career as a coal miner and was a devoted member of the UMWA, as well as a diehard Raiders and Dodgers fan.

He also spent many years coaching little league baseball and peewee/midget league football.

He had countless friends and family that he enjoyed spending days and nights with, always living his life to the fullest.

A celebration of life will be held at Allen and Cindy’s in Bob White on Saturday, August 9th at 2pm. All family and friends are welcome.

Online condolences may be made to the family at www.polingstclair.com.

Poling-St. Clair Funeral Home is in charge of the arrangements.
